US bankruptcy claims trading at year high in Sept
"The face value of U.S. bankruptcy claims traded in September was the highest since July 2010, according to a report released on Wednesday.
The value of claims traded in September doubled from August to $4.52 billion, according to SecondMarket, which runs a claims trading platform. The number of claims traded in September rose to 1,264 from 891 in August."
